About The Position

The Registered Nurse (RN) in Home Infusion provides high-quality, compassionate care to Home infusion patients. The RN is responsible for assessing patient needs, developing individualized care plans, and delivering direct nursing care in accordance with the physician’s orders. The RN utilizes physicians, community resources, and the patient’s support system ensuring that all care delivered meets agency standards and regulatory requirements. Responsibilities

  • Conduct thorough assessments of patients' health status, including vital signs, response to therapy, and overall progress.
  • Administer medications, treatments, and procedures as prescribed by physicians.
  • Monitor patients' progress and document appropriately.
  • Identify and report any adverse reactions or complications to supervising physician and pharmacist.
  • Educate patients and their families on infusion procedures, medication administration, and how to manage potential side effects.
  • Provide guidance on maintaining a sterile environment and proper use of infusion equipment.
  • Educate patients and their families on managing illnesses or injuries, including post-discharge care and chronic condition management.
  • Collaborate with the healthcare team, including physicians, pharmacists, and case managers, to develop and implement individualized care plans.
  • Adhere to all agency policies, procedures, and regulatory requirements, including infection control and patient safety standards.
  • Participate in quality improvement initiatives and contribute to the development of best practices for home health care.
  • Meet established productivity standards by managing caseloads efficiently.
  • Ensure timely and accurate submission of patient care notes, reports, and other required documentation to meet agency and regulatory deadlines.
  • Balance patient care needs with productivity goals, ensuring high-quality care without compromising efficiency.
  • Manage and maintain infusion supplies, equipment, and medications, ensuring that all are available and properly stored.
  • Coordinate with the pharmacist and technicians to replenish inventory and patient supplies as needed.
